Robi polikar wavelet tutorial epub download pdf sport. There are two filters involved, one is the wavelet filter, and the other is the scaling filter. Effectively, the dwt is nothing but a system of filters. The wavelet filter, is a high pass filter, while the scaling filter is a low pass filter.
